JOB SUMMARY
The Cross Border Agent is responsible for the accurate processing of paperwork and shipment follow-up within a scheduled deadline. This position includes job requirements such as the monitoring of numerous job specific computer programs, accurate data entry and timely communication with clients, brokers and shippers.
KEY D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
- Monitor Kofax for incoming documents (fax and images).
- Complete indexing and verification of paperwork.
- Accurate data entry of key information.
- Verify paperwork to ensure all necessary data is present.
- Follow-up with consignees, shippers and others via telephone, fax and or email.
- Submit paperwork to the correct broker within timeframe to allow for Acceptance before ETA.
- Create northbound and/or southbound manifests upon request.
- Respond and action all client inquiries received via telephone, fax and/or email.
- Elevate shipment concerns/issues to appropriate point of contact.
- Monitor all job specific computer programs and capture accurate notes
- Follow-up and follow-through with all shipment requirements.
- Ensure a high-quality product and provide excellent customer service.
- Maintain excellent relations with vendors and carrier contacts.
- Relay all communications to our internal distribution lists and effectively coordinate with next shift
- Support and work effectively in a team environment
- Perform other related duties as assigned by management.
- Adhere to established policies and procedures.
